#62E944 Color
#62E944 is rgb(98, 233, 68) in RGB, hsl(109, 79%, 59%) in HSL, and about cmyk(58%, 0%, 71%, 9%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is SGBUS Green (#55DD33),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 4.34.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#62E944 Channel Values
How #62E944 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 98 · G 233 · B 68 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 109° · S 79% · L 59%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 109° · S 71% · V 91%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 58% · M 0% · Y 71% · K 9%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.58:1 vs white · 13.26: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#62E944 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#62E944?
#62E944 is a mid-tone green — rgb(98, 233, 68) in RGB and hsl(109, 79%, 59%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is SGBUS Green (#55DD33),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 4.34.
What is the RGB value of #62E944?
#62E944 is rgb(98, 233, 68) — red 98, green 233, and blue 68 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#62E944?
#62E944 converts to approximately cmyk(58%, 0%, 71%, 9%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#62E944 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#62E944 scores 1.58:1 against white and 13.26: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#62E944 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#62E944 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is limegreen (#32CD32) at a CIE76 distance of 10.97, which is visibly different.
